Billy Elliot’ opens Feb. 8 at The Rep
first 2 paras
PORTSMOUTH – Thirteen-year-old Liam Redford has been preparing most of his life for his starring role in “Billy Elliot: The Musical,” the Seacoast Repertory Theatre’s new production about a boy who faces family doubts, gender stereotypes and community strife in an English mining town as he pursues his passion as a dancer.

Liam Redford is a New Jersey resident who started dancing when he was seven and has played as Billy in two previous productions. The fictional character’s path mirrors his own in some ways, he said, while the production sends a valuable message of acceptance and community bonds.

Atlanta newspaper’s view of Liam Redford:

Perhaps you realize by now that the whole show revolves around a young boy (in this case 13-years-old, Liam Redford’s age) and the prodigious talent and stamina he must possess. Consider: he must be able to act, sing, dance (and all very well!) and speak in a difficult-to-learn Northern English accent. Do you think it’s easy to find such a person? The film’s director saw 2000 boys before casting Jamie Bell. It’s the same with the stage production. All I can say is “Bravo, Mr. Redford.” You are the real deal. He has played it nationally three times before.
